I did not include the path to snf_engine.xml in the registry config of the service Now it is ok using explorer i get
The XML page cannot be displayed Cannot view XML input using XSL style sheet. Please correct the error and then click the Refresh button, or try again later.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Only one top level element is allowed in an XML document. Error processing resource 'file:///E:/snfsrv/Logs/zydt3crn.status... <stats nodeid='zydt3crn' basetime='20071103132451' elapsed='61891' class='minute'> -^ What am i doing wrong ? |
If you are appending your status logs you may need to open them in a text editor.
Normally the second.status log is not appended and you can load and refresh it in a browser -- it will complain about not having a style sheet, but it will display the data.

Also, how to I check if is os correctly connecting to your servers ? |
In your status report there is an element that reports the latest SYNC event time. It should be within the last minute or so consistently if you are connecting properly.
I am showing telemetry from your system.
It does not show any email traffic.
The latest session took more than a second to complete -- this is quite long, usually sessions are done in 50-200ms.
Based on what I see here it seems:
You have SNFServer running.
SNFServer is not scanning messages.
The network connection between your server and our SYNC server is slow.
